Constanta, 25 August

A glorious warm day in Constanta. A day to take it easy and do the small tasks which have to be done, like filling diesel and doing washing. 

And the planks which have protected us from damage in the locks are no longer necessary. Carl removing his best friends. We have had many comments along the way about our planks. But mostly understanding that they serve a purpose. In  Germany we had to hear "Holzpanser boot"
Took a walk up to the old town of Constanta. This is the archeological museum. The Greeks were the first to settle here some hundred years BC, then the Romans, later the Ottomans, but no Gustav Adolf. 
The mosque in the background which also overlooks our marina. We have only heard the calling to prayer once a day at 5 pm. 
Carl hoping that standing beneath the sign will make him "rik", rich in Swedish.
At the end of the pedestrian street in the old town is this statue of Romulus and Remus. Do not know why this statue is in Constanta, but maybe it has to do with all the lose dogs that wander around the town. We were warned about the dogs and how dangerous they were, but we have not seen so many and none of them have threatened us.
Constanta is a town if contrasts. This kind of building, of which there are many, is only 20  metres away from....
......this newly renovated building. Every third building is renovated or in the process of being renovated, every third building is unfinished and the rest are in a sorry state of disrepair.
